Occupational Therapy Assistant Salary in Williston, ND: $65,254 (2026)
Quick Answer:A full-time occupational therapy assistant in Williston, ND earns a median $65,254/year (≈ $31.37/hour) in nominal terms for 2026 — projected from BLS OEWS 2025 (SOC 31-2011). Once you factor in Williston's price level (8% below national, BEA RPP 92.0), that paycheck buys what $70,928 would nationally. Nominal pay sits 4.6% below the North Dakota state average.

Occupational Therapy Assistant Job Market in Williston
Analyzing the local job market for occupational therapy assistants reveals that while only seven professionals are currently employed in Williston, the potential for career growth remains promising with an annual growth rate of 2.81%. The cost of living in the area, being somewhat below national averages, can provide a favorable context for take-home pay, even if the occupational therapy assistant salary in Williston positions itself about 12.21% below the national median. Among local employers, hospital inpatient rehabilitation settings typically offer the highest pay compared to outpatient clinics and school contracts, driven largely by the increased productivity demands and the financial impacts of the Medicare reimbursement cuts implemented in 2022. To maximize pay in this specific market, COTAs might consider pursuing roles in hospital settings or seeking additional certifications that extend their competencies, thereby enhancing their value and potential earnings in the workforce.
